Chandigar has the unique distinction of being the capital of two states: Hariyana and Punjab. It is also a territory of its own right. The main attraction of this town (pop. 423 000) is its impressive modern architecture. The city was designed by the great French architect Le Corbusier who was commissioned for the job by the Indian government. The High Court Building is a standout. Chandigarh requires one night (it’s usually seen as a halfway stop between Delhi and Srinagar). 150 mi/240 km north of New Delhi. Chandigarh Boasts beautiful sites such as the Rock Garden built mostly by one man who used rocks,pottery bits and any scraps he could find to build an impressive city within a city. Holding intriguing statues,gardens and a waterfall it is a must see for anyone visiting. A man made lake and a lovely rose garden also draw people in. Sector 17 holds an impressive mall offering shoppers everything from modern things and electronis to clothing both western and traditional,jewelry,food and sometimes camel rides all centering around a lit fountain and lots beaty music.
